Obituary for Doris E. Piszko

Doris Eva Piszko of Hartford departed this life February 6, 2021. She was born to the late William and Sophie Lucy (Bryda) Piszko of Hartford, CT on June 11, 1943. Born of Ukrainian-American nationality, Doris spent much of her childhood time in New Britain, CT, where a large portion of her family lived. She resided in the south side of Hartford, Frog Hollow. Doris was raised in the Orthodox Ukrainian church faith. She began working at Colts Firearms in 1969 as a timekeeper and ultimately became a builder/repair specialist, and she eventually retired in 2013. Doris enjoyed going to gym, going on long walks and swimming. She was a funny, caring and very giving person who loved hosting summer picnics and cooking on holidays.
